The convention center floor was buzzing this year and many show regulars reported the biggest crowds in recent memory. Officially, attendance was up 14 percent from last year.

One of the biggest hits of the show was Seven Marine’s new 557 hp outboard.

The V-8 engines are GM-built and the new outboards weigh around 1000 pounds overall.

This setup also featured the world’s first outboard joystick control, using a ZF Marine JMS.

Suzuki’s Larry Vandiver reveals two new outboard innovations – plug-and-play reversible motor rotation that eliminates the need to buy separate engines, and a new push-button trolling mode. _[Continue to Part II_
